HomeMy WebLinkAboutOrd 210-2005 Approving Atmos Energy Request for Annual Gas Rate AdjustmentORDINANCE NO. 210-2005 AN ORDINACE OF THE CITY OF ANNA, TEXAS, APPROVING ATMOS ENERGY CORP., MID-TEX DIVISION'S REQUEST TO AUTHORIZE THE COMPLIANCE TARIFFS FOR THE ANNUAL GAS RELIABILITY INFRASTRUCTURE PROGRAM RATE ADJUSTMENT IN THIS MUNICIPALITY WHEREAS, The City of Anna ("City") as a regulatory authority, has previously approved by ordinance or operation of law the Atmos Energy Corp., Mid -Tex Division's ("Company") application requesting the annual gas reliability infrastructure program rate adjustment for customers on the Company's system -wide distribution system; and WHEREAS, the City has determined that the Company's annual gas reliability infrastructure program rate adjustment within the City limits should be amended; N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T ORDAINED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F ANNA, TEXAS: SECTION 1. That the Company's request to authorize the compliance tariff's attached hereto as Exhibit A, for an annual gas reliability infrastructure program rate adjustment with respect to customers served from the Company's distribution facilities located inside the City, as part of the Company's system -wide gas utility system, is approved in all respects. SECTION 2. That the existing annual gas reliability infrastructure program rate adjustment approved by the City is hereby found, after reasonable notice and hearing, to be unreasonable and shall be changed as hereinafter ordered. The changes resulting from this Ordinance are hereby determined to comply with the provisions of TEX. UTIL. CODE. ANN. § 104.301 and 16 TEX.ADMIN.CODE § 7.7101. SECTION 3. That this Ordinance shall become effective immediately from and after its passage, as the law and charter in such cases provide. SECTION 4. That it is hereby officially found and determined that the meeting at which this Ordinance is passed is open to the public as required by law and the public notice of the time, place, and purpose of said meeting was given as required. SECTION 5: That a copy of this Ordinance, constituting final action on the Company's request to authorize the compliance tariffs for the annual gas reliability infrastructure program rate adjustment, shall be forwarded to the Company's designated representative within 10 days at the following address: Richard Reis, Atmos Energy Corp., Mid -Tex Division, 300, 300 S. Imbalance Fees All fees charged to Customer under this Rate Schedule will be charged based on the quantities determined, under the applicable Transportation Agreement and quantifies will not be aggregated for any Customer with ` multiple Transportation Agreements for the purposes of such fees. -1 2003 Interim Rate Adjustment - $31.85 TARIFF FOR GAS SERVICE ATMOS ENERGY CORP., MID-TEX DIVISION RATE SCHEDULE: 10 Rate T - Transportation APPLICABLE TO: Entire System REVISION: 1.1 DATE: EFFECTIVE DATE: PAGE: 2 OF 2 Monthly Imbalance Fees Customer shall pay Company the greater of (j) $0.10 per MMBtu, or (11)150% of the difference per MMBtu between the highest and lowest °midpoint' price forthe Katy point listed in Plaits Gas Daily in the table entitled 'Daily Price Survey' during such month, for the MMStu of Customer's monthly Cumulative Imbalance, as defined in the applicable Transportation Agreement, at the end of each month that exceeds 10% of Customer's receipt quantities for the month. Curtailment Overpull Fee Upon notification by Company of an event of curtailment or Interruption of Customer's deliveries, Customer will, for each MMBtu delivered in excess of the stated level of curtailment or interruption, pay Company 200% of the midpoint price for the Katy point listed in Platts Gas Daily published for the applicable Gas Day in the table entitled 'Daily Price Survey.' Replacement Index In the event the'midpoint' or'common' price for the Katy point listed in Plaits Gas Daily in the table entitled 'Daily Price Survey" is no longer published, Company will calculate the applicable imbalance fees utilizing a ^ daily price index recognized as authoritative by the natural gas industry and most closely approximating the applicable index.
